I have silkies in my incubator. The first set is due to hatch around the 1st of April. The second set I just set yesterday and today. I think instead of doing a staggered hatch I should either make a hatcher or buy a cheap incubator just for hatching. I've been looking at the Hovabator 1602. And maybe add a fan to it.

But I have a cooler and a lamp kit. But reading how to put it together is giving me a headache! LOL

Do you think the hova 1602 w/fan is good for a hatcher? I have a 1588 and love love love it. But cannot afford to buy one at this time.

Help me decide! Please!
 
Depending on how big of a one you need, it's pretty easy to set up a box with a lightbulb, some wet sponges, and eggs set in the right spot for enough warmth. If you've got an old lamp and a box/cooler you can rig up something that'll work.

Now, if you've got 3 dozen expensive eggs to hatch you'll want to buy an incubator to use as a hatcher unless you're really handy with thingamajigs.
